Hi,

eltclsh 1.19 released
https://git.openrobots.org/news/291
Anthony Mallet

h3. Changes

* Fix off-by-one in brace parsing function (Arvid Björkengren)
* Fix completion on variables in a namespace (Arvid Björkengren)
* Consistently preserve or remove the global namespaces qualifier in
   completions 
* Improve completion for strings ending in a single colon

ok ? comments ?

Index: Makefile
===================================================================
RCS file: /cvs/OpenBSD/ports/lang/eltclsh/Makefile,v
retrieving revision 1.35
diff -u -p -u -r1.35 Makefile
--- Makefile    31 Aug 2022 15:08:18 -0000      1.35
+++ Makefile    27 Sep 2023 19:36:10 -0000
@@ -1,6 +1,6 @@
 COMMENT =      Libedit interface to Tcl/Tk interpreters
 
-DISTNAME =     eltclsh-1.18
+DISTNAME =     eltclsh-1.19
 CATEGORIES =   lang x11
 
 MASTER_SITES = https://www.openrobots.org/distfiles/eltclsh/
Index: distinfo
===================================================================
RCS file: /cvs/OpenBSD/ports/lang/eltclsh/distinfo,v
retrieving revision 1.10
diff -u -p -u -r1.10 distinfo
--- distinfo    31 Aug 2022 15:08:18 -0000      1.10
+++ distinfo    27 Sep 2023 19:36:10 -0000
@@ -1,2 +1,2 @@
-SHA256 (eltclsh-1.18.tar.gz) = d8JC6/OEyJORbZanOCiCr1hsDL+QH3/eM+3UlqA82cY=
-SIZE (eltclsh-1.18.tar.gz) = 378712
+SHA256 (eltclsh-1.19.tar.gz) = 1OT3t52Jpe033HU10ArDiU/PO6MyReZy16B1Pt4501E=
+SIZE (eltclsh-1.19.tar.gz) = 383140
Index: patches/patch-configure
===================================================================
RCS file: patches/patch-configure
diff -N patches/patch-configure
--- patches/patch-configure     11 Mar 2022 19:28:55 -0000      1.3
+++ /dev/null   1 Jan 1970 00:00:00 -0000
@@ -1,13 +0,0 @@
-Find X includes
-
-Index: configure
---- configure.orig
-+++ configure
-@@ -643,6 +643,7 @@ TK_LIB_SPEC
- TK_LIB_FLAG
- TK_LIB_FILE
- TK_INCLUDE_SPEC
-+TK_XINCLUDES
- TK_SRC_DIR
- TK_BIN_DIR
- TK_VERSION
Index: patches/patch-src_Makefile_in
===================================================================
RCS file: /cvs/OpenBSD/ports/lang/eltclsh/patches/patch-src_Makefile_in,v
retrieving revision 1.4
diff -u -p -u -r1.4 patch-src_Makefile_in
--- patches/patch-src_Makefile_in       11 Mar 2022 19:28:55 -0000      1.4
+++ patches/patch-src_Makefile_in       27 Sep 2023 19:36:10 -0000
@@ -1,22 +1,14 @@
-Find X and Tcl includes
+Find Tcl includes
 
 Index: src/Makefile.in
 --- src/Makefile.in.orig
 +++ src/Makefile.in
-@@ -303,6 +303,7 @@ TCL_STUB_LIB_SPEC = @TCL_STUB_LIB_SPEC@
- TCL_VERSION = @TCL_VERSION@
- TK_BIN_DIR = @TK_BIN_DIR@
- TK_INCLUDE_SPEC = @TK_INCLUDE_SPEC@
-+TK_XINCLUDES = @TK_XINCLUDES@
- TK_LIB_FILE = @TK_LIB_FILE@
- TK_LIB_FLAG = @TK_LIB_FLAG@
- TK_LIB_SPEC = @TK_LIB_SPEC@
-@@ -389,7 +390,7 @@ AM_CPPFLAGS = ${TCL_INCLUDE_SPEC} -DELTCLSH_DATA='"${d
+@@ -397,7 +397,7 @@ AM_CPPFLAGS = ${TCL_INCLUDE_SPEC} -DELTCLSH_DATA='"${d
        -DELTCLSH_VERSION='"${PACKAGE_VERSION}"'
  eltclsh_LDFLAGS = ${RUNTIME_PATH}
  eltclsh_LDADD = libcommon.la ${TCL_LIB_SPEC}
--elwish_CPPFLAGS = ${TK_INCLUDE_SPEC}
-+elwish_CPPFLAGS = ${TK_XINCLUDES} ${TK_INCLUDE_SPEC} ${TCL_INCLUDE_SPEC}
+-elwish_CPPFLAGS = ${TK_INCLUDE_SPEC} ${TK_XINCLUDES}
++elwish_CPPFLAGS = ${TK_INCLUDE_SPEC} ${TK_XINCLUDES} ${TCL_INCLUDE_SPEC}
  elwish_LDFLAGS = ${RUNTIME_PATH}
  elwish_LDADD = libcommon.la ${TK_LIB_SPEC} ${TCL_LIB_SPEC}
  
Index: pkg/PLIST
===================================================================
RCS file: /cvs/OpenBSD/ports/lang/eltclsh/pkg/PLIST,v
retrieving revision 1.8
diff -u -p -u -r1.8 PLIST
--- pkg/PLIST   11 Mar 2022 19:28:55 -0000      1.8
+++ pkg/PLIST   27 Sep 2023 19:36:10 -0000
@@ -6,5 +6,5 @@ lib/tcl/eltcl/init.tcl
 lib/tcl/eltcl/pkgIndex.tcl
 lib/tcl/eltcl/tools.tcl
 lib/tcl/eltcl/version.tcl
-lib/tcl/libeltclsh.so
+@so lib/tcl/libeltclsh.so
 @man man/man1/eltclsh.1

-- 
Matthieu Herrb

Reply via email to